33. Quelle radio a été sélectionnée
| <html> <script linguisse = "vbscript"> Fonction CheckMe () pour chaque OB dans Radio1 Si OB. fenêtre.Alert OB.Value suivant fonction finale </cript> <body> <Entrée name = "radio1" type = "radio" value = "/ style" vérifié> style <Input name = "radio1" type = "radio" value = "/ blog / barcode"> Barcode <Input type = "bouton" value = "check" onclick = "checkme ()"> </ Body> </html> |
34. Le script ne fait jamais d'erreurs
| <Script linguisse = "javascript"> <! - cacher fonction killerrors () { Retour Vrai; } window.onerror = killerrors; // -> </cript> |
35. La clé de l'entrée permet au curseur de passer à la boîte d'entrée suivante
| <entrée onkeydown = "if (event.KeyCode == 13) event.KeyCode = 9"> |
36. Détectez la vitesse de liaison d'un certain site Web:
Ajoutez le code suivant à la zone <body>:
<Script Language = JavaScript> |
37. Divers styles de curseurs
| Auto: curseur standard Par défaut: flèche standard main: curseur de la main Attendez: attendez le curseur Texte: curseur en forme de I Texte vertical: curseur horizontal en forme de I No-Drop: le curseur ne peut pas être traîné non allongé: curseur non valide Aide:? Aide Cursor Scoll: Triangle Direction Mark Déplacer: balise mobile réticule: réticule résidu électronique n-resize NW-Resize W-Resize S-Resize se-resu size SW-Resize |
38. Effets spéciaux pour l'entrée et la sortie de la page
Aller à la page
| <méta http-equiv = "page-enter" contenu = "révélation (durée = x, transition = y)"> |
Page de sortie
| <méta http-equiv = "page-exit" contenu = "révélation (durée = x, transition = y)"> |
Il s'agit de quelques effets spéciaux lorsque la page est chargée et appelée. La durée représente la durée de l'effet spécial en secondes. La transition indique quel effet spécial est utilisé, avec la valeur 1-23:
| 0 Rectangle rétrécissement 1 RECTANGE DU REGANGE 2 ROUNDR ROUR LE ROUR LE ROUR LE ROUGE 4 AU TOP 5 jusqu'au bas 6 Rafraîchissement de gauche à droite 7 Rafraîchissement de la droite à gauche 8 Bouteaux verticaux 9 Bores horizontaux 10 Déplace Rafraîchissement moyen 14 du milieu à gauche à droite Rafraîchissement 15 au milieu à la baisse 16 Upper en bas au milieu 17 en bas à droite en haut à gauche 18 supérieur droit à bas à gauche 19 gauche à droite à droite 20 bas à gauche en haut à droite 21 barre horizontale 22 barre verticale 23 Au-dessus de 22 types de sélection aléatoire |
39. Sautez dans le temps spécifié
| <Méta http-equiv = v = "rafhes" contenu = "5; url = http: //www.chinaz.com"> |
40. Si la page Web est récupérée
| <méta name = "robots" contenu = "Valeur d'attribut"> Les valeurs d'attribut sont les suivantes: La valeur d'attribut est "tout": le fichier sera récupéré et les liens sur la page peuvent être interrogés; La valeur de la propriété est "Aucune": le fichier n'est pas récupéré et les liens sur la page ne sont pas interrogés; La valeur de la propriété est "index": le fichier sera récupéré; La valeur de la propriété est "Suivre": le lien sur la page de requête; La valeur d'attribut est "NOINDEX": le fichier n'est pas récupéré, mais peut être interrogé pour les liens; La valeur de la propriété est "nofollow": le fichier n'est pas récupéré, mais les liens sur la page peuvent être interrogés. |
41. Division d'adresse e-mail
Ajoutez le code suivant à la zone <body>
| <a href = "mailto: [email protected]"> [email protected] </a> |
42. Tableau des effets de bordure fluide
Ajoutez le code suivant à la zone <body>
| <cript> L = Array (6,7,8,9, 'A', 'B', 'B', 'C', 'D', 'E', 'F') Nx = 5; NY = 35 t = "<Table Border = 0 Cellpacing = 0 CellPadding = 0 height =" + ((nx + 2) * 16) + "> <tr>" pour (x = nx; x <nx + ny; x ++) t + = "<td width = 16 id = a_mo" + x + "> </td>" t + = "</ tr> <tr> <td width = 10 id = a_mo" + (nx-1) + "> </ td> <td colspan =" + (ny-2) + "rowspan =" + ( Nx) + "> </td> <td width = 16 id = a_mo" + (nx + ny) + "> </td> </tr>" pour (x = 2; x <= nx; x ++) t + = "<tr> <td width = 16 id = a_mo" + (nx-x) + "> </td> <td width = 16 id = a_mo" + (ny + nx + x-1) + "> </td> </tr> " t + = "<tr>" pour (x = ny; x> 0; x--) t + = "<td width = 16 id = a_mo" + (x + nx * 2 + ny-1) + "> </td>" *** (t + "</tr> </ table>") var n = nx * 2 + ny * 2 fonction f1 (y) { pour (i = 0; i <n; i ++) { c = (i + y)% 20; document.all ["a_mo" + (i)]. bgcolor = "" "# 0000" + l [c] + l [c] + "'"} y ++ setTimeout ('f1 (' + y + ')', '1')} F1 (1) </cript> |
43. JavaScript Page Home Pop-up Skills
Apparaître au milieu de la fenêtre
| <cript> window.open ("http://www.chinaz.com", "", "width = 400, height = 240, top =" + (screen.availight-240) / 2 + ", gauche =" + (écran .AvailWidth-400) / 2); </cript> =============== <html> <adal> <script linguisse = "Livescript"> fonction winopen () { msg = open ("", "displaywindow", "toolbar = no, répertoires = no, menuBar = no"); msg. *** ("<read> <ititle> Harrow! </Title> </ Head>"); msg. *** ("<enter> <h1> C'est tellement cool! </h1> <h2> Ceci est la fenêtre ouverte par <b> javascript </b>! </h2> </ Center>"); } </cript> </ head> <body> <formulaire <input type = "Button" name = "Button1" value = "push me" onclick = "winopen ()"> </ form> </docy> </html> |
1. Dans le code suivant, vous cliquez simplement pour ouvrir une fenêtre pour lier le site Web chinois du webmaster. Et lorsque vous voulez fermer, cliquez simplement pour fermer la fenêtre qui vient de s'ouvrir.
Le code est le suivant:
| <Script linguisse = "javascript"> <! - fonction openclk () { un autre = open ('1000) {this.resized = true; this.style.width = 1000;} "align = Absmiddle border = 0> http://www.chinaz.com', 'newwindow'); } fonction clarteclk () { un autre.close (); } // -> </cript> <Formulaire <Input type = "bouton" name = "open" value = "/ ouvrir une fenêtre" onclick = "openclk ()"> <br> <Entrée type = "bouton" name = "close" value = "/ blog / fermez cette fenêtre" onclick = "closeclk ()"> </ form> |
2. Le code ci-dessus est trop calme, pourquoi ne pas vous sentir un peu dynamique? Comme cela serait génial si je pouvais donner à la page un effet d'atterrissage!
Le code est le suivant:
| <cript> fonction Drop (n) { if (self.moveby) { self.moveby (0, -900); pour (i = n; i> 0; i -) { self.moveby (0, 3); } pour (j = 8; j> 0; j -) { self.moveby (0, j); self.moveby (J, 0); self.moveby (0, -j); self.moveby (-j, 0); } } } </cript> <body onload = "drop (300)"> |
3. Je déteste que de nombreux sites Web s'ouvrent toujours en fonction de la fenêtre par défaut.
Le code est le suivant:
| <Script linguisse = "javascript"> <! -- Commencer fonction popuppage (l, t, w, h) { var windowprops = "location = non, barrettes de défilement = non, menubars = non, barres d'outils = non, résidable = oui" + ", Left =" + l + ", top =" + t + ", width =" + w + ", height =" + h; var url = "http://www.80cn.com"; popup = window.open (URL, "MenupOpup", WindowProps); } // fin -> </cript> <ballage> <tr> <TD> <form name = popupform> <pre> Paramètres de la page ouvrir <br> Distance de la gauche: <Type d'entrée = Nom du texte = taille gauche = 2 MaxLength = 4> Pixels Distance de la droite: <Type d'entrée = nom de texte = taille supérieure = 2 MaxLength = 4> Pixels La largeur de la fenêtre: <Type d'entrée = Nom du texte = largeur Taille = 2 MaxLength = 4> Pixels La hauteur de la fenêtre: <Type d'entrée = Nom du texte = taille de hauteur = 2 MaxLength = 4> Pixels </pre> <Nenter> <entrée type = Button Value = "Ouvrir cette fenêtre!" this.form.height.value) "> </ Center> </ form> </td> </tr> </ table> |
Il vous suffit de saisir une valeur dans la boîte de dialogue correspondante, et la fenêtre de la page à ouvrir est bien contrôlée.